Space Empires V

Space Empires V (SEV) is a 4X turn based strategy game that was released in 2006.

The game retains many races and technologies from its predecessor, Space Empires IV (SEIV).

It is the first Space Empires game to use three-dimensional graphics, and as such, the user interface has been heavily redesigned.

The empire-building aspects of the game borrows as much from the third instalment as it does from the fourth, with research and intelligence being assigned as a percentage of available points as opposed to the queue system used for construction.

Custom race creation is basically the same as in the previous games, with two notable changes - you must now select a government type in addition to a social paradigm, and the game master may grant players a set number of research points to improve starting technology.
